Role Summary:

As the Lean Leader for Global Engineering Processes & Procedures, you will be responsible for the strategic development and implementation of lean practices to enhance collaboration, efficiency, and productivity among our 300+ engineers, spread across 10 global engineering teams working on five distinct product families.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Develop and implement a unified framework for global engineering processes and procedures, ensuring alignment with the organization's vision and goals.
  • Establish world-class SIPOC flows and value stream maps for each business and product family, identifying areas for improvement and driving the elimination of non-value-added activities.
  • Collaborate with global engineering leaders, fostering a culture of continuous improvement, innovation, and lean thinking across the organization.
  • Document and streamline order engineering workflows, analyzing existing processes and identifying opportunities for optimization and synergy creation.
  • Train and mentor employees to enhance cross-collaboration between product families and teams, enabling the sharing of best practices and knowledge transfer.
  • Monitor and report on key performance indicators related to lean initiatives, ensuring progress toward established targets and adjusting strategies as needed.
  • Stay up-to-date with industry trends and advancements in lean methodologies, incorporating them into the organization's strategies where appropriate.
Qualifications:
  • Bachelor’s degree in engineering (Electrical/Industrial Etc), a Master's degree is preferred.
  • 5-10 years of experience in lean process improvement, with a focus on engineering and manufacturing environments.
  • Proven track record in developing and implementing lean practices, driving continuous improvement, and achieving significant productivity gains.
  • Strong understanding of global engineering processes, value stream mapping, and SIPOC analysis.
  • Excellent communication, leadership, and interpersonal skills, with the ability to engage and influence diverse teams and stakeholders.
  • Ability to travel internationally as needed to collaborate with global engineering teams.
  • Lean Six Sigma Black Belt or equivalent certification is strongly preferred.
